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Removal

Ignoring water damage in your bathroom can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your bathroom can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s time to call our team for help.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le, creating an uneven surface that’s difficult to navigate. Don’t wait until it’s too late; call us for prompt removal and restoration.

Bathroom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 10 gallons) Yes No DIY removal is usually enough for small spills.
Large water spill (over 10 gallons) No Yes Large spills need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Water damage to walls or ceilings No Yes Water damage to structural elements needs professional removal and restoration to prevent further damage.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Musty odors and mold growth need professional removal and remediation to prevent health risks.
Water damage to electrical parts No Yes Water damage to electrical parts needs professional removal and restoration to prevent electrical shock or fire hazards.

Bathroom Water Removal Cost in Midvale, ID

The cost of bathroom water removal in Midvale, ID,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the specific requirements of your project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and dehumidification $200 – $800 Size of affected area, type of equipment required
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$3,000 Scope of repairs, type of materials required
Final inspection and cleaning $100 – $300 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
